Our bodies were designed for near constant activity and yet, most of us today have trouble finding time to exercise. This is really unfortunate, considering the fact that physical exercise has been shown time and time again to help treat depression, which a record number of people suffer from.
According to the researchers from the University of Connecticut (UConn), you don’t need hours at the gym to cheer up. Simply getting out of the chair and taking a walk around can reduce depression and give you a general state of well-being.
“We hope this research helps people realize the important public health message that simply going from doing no physical activity to performing some physical activity can improve their subjective well-being,” says Gregory Panza, the study’s lead author. “What is even better news for the physically inactive person is that they do not need to exercise a lot to see these improvements,” Panza continues. “Instead, our results show you will achieve the best result with light or moderate (强度适中) physical activity.”
This is particularly encouraging news as “light physical activity” is basically walking—simple, standard walking, the kind where you don’t sweat or notice an increase in breathing or heart rate. And the standard “moderate physical activity” is walking a 15-20 minute mile with a slight increase in breathing and heart rate — while you are still able to hold a conversation — as well as mild sweating.
Still, the researchers note that all participants of the study had a generally positive sense of wellbeing and were generally physically active, so their answers should be explained with that in mind. In addition, the study only analyzed one point in time. A longitudinal study (纵向研究), which tracks people over time, would offer a better look at the relationship between exercise and mood.

“Upcycling” is a term many readers recognize, and now it’s used to describe food and what happens when cooks come up with creative ways to mix ingredients into a product that would otherwise go to waste.
Food is one area of our lives that is in desperate need of an overhaul. Roughly one-third of food produced for human consumption goes to waste worldwide, costing the economy $940 billion a year. All that waste pumps out 70 billion tons of greenhouse gases annually, which amounts to approximately 8% of global greenhouse gases emitted (排放) by human activities. Thus, reducing food waste is a powerful step one can take to fight climate change.
So this is why it’s worth knowing about the Upcycled Food Association (UFA), formed in 2019 by companies that “Upcycled” ingredients in their products and recognized “the power of cooperation in growing a successful food category and environmental movement”.
Now the group has created a formal concept of what upcycled food is: Upcycled foods use ingredients that otherwise wouldn’t have gone to human consumption, are produced using verifiable (可验证) supply chains, and have a positive impact on the environment. Armed with this new concept, the UFA is now on track to create certification standards that will, most likely, result in a logo that food companies can display on packaging to show shoppers their purchase can help fight food waste.
The UFA website contains a list of its over 70 member companies and here is how ingredients are upcycled. It is interesting. Repurposed Pod, for example, makes cacao juice from the pulp (果肉) left by the chocolate-making process. Avocado Tea Company makes tea from the leaves of the avocado tree, an often overlooked material. The list goes on.
I think it’s exciting that the food industry is expanding to include an upcycled category, and I’d happily choose products off the supermarket shelf that announce their commitment to this movement.

Luo Minqin was one of the first women to participate in marathon races in China. A middle school physical education teacher, Luo ____21____ sports, but she had only ____22____ participated in a 5,000-meter race. She and the vast majority of her ____23____ had never heard of the marathon.
Out of ____24____, Luo signed up for the Tianjin Marathon in 1981. For the first 20 km, she ran with a group of male runners, feeling ____25____. However, after 30 km, her body had a severe reaction. She vomited continuously and it felt as if her legs were ____26____ with lead.
For her ____27____, the staff of the organizing committee ____28____ her to give up. Ambulances and medical personnel were on ____29____. But her strong will and the cheers from the crowd enabled her to ____30____ the finish line. With a time of 4:26.34, she was the first woman to finish. This result might seem insignificant nowadays, but 43 years ago, there were very few people ____31____ in marathon running in China, and women who dared to ____32____ the marathon course were even rarer.
After ____33____ the women’s championship in her first full marathon at 25, Luo has been fascinated by marathons ever since. “It’s not that I chose the marathon, but the marathon ____34____.” Luo said. Now, at 68, Luo is active in various ____35____ organizations and sports associations in Tianjin.
